Les Pensées fugitives d'Aglaé Adanson sont une collection de pensées sur l'amour, l'amitié et la société du 19ème siècle. Adanson écrit avec charme et humour, offrant des réflexions sur les relations humaines qui résonnent encore aujourd'hui. Ce livre est une perle rare de la littérature française et un témoignage important de l'époque.
